Wednesday 5th & JH (AM2B) – Beginning Baking
ONE YEAR CLASS - 16 Student Max - New students welcome for 2 open spots In this beginning level course, students will study the fundamentals of baking that will include preparing and baking dough, quick breads, pies, cakes, cookies, tarts, quiches, and other basic baked goods found in a bakery. Special focus will be placed on preparing baked goods for special occasions and holidays.
